- The distance between Merida, Mexico and Shantou, China is approximately 14,318 km or 8,897 mi.
- To reach Merida in this distance one would set out from Shantou bearing 32.1°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Merida bearing 148.5° or SSE .
- Merida has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Shantou has a humid subtropical climate with dry winters (Cwa).
- The annual mean temperature is 4.8 °C (8.6°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.2 °C (16.6°F) less in Merida.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 550.1 mm (21.7 in) less which is equivalent to 550.1 l/m² (13.5 US gal/ft²) or 5,501,000 l/ha (588,093 US gal/ac) less. About 2/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 1.9° higher in Merida than in Shantou.
